--- Comment #1 from Siddhesh Poyarekar <spoyarek@xxxxxxxxxx> 2010-01-30 15:16:40 EST ---
I'm not a sponsor/provenpackager, so this is an unofficial review:

* use %global instead of %define

http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Packaging/Guidelines#.25global_preferred_over_.25define

* The following is not required since info is considered part of the minimal
build environment:

> Requires(post): /sbin/install-info
> Requires(preun): /sbin/install-info

http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Packaging/Guidelines#Exceptions_2

* make should have %{?_smp_mflags}. If the package fails to build due to this,
you need to put in a comment mentioning that

http://fedoraproject.org/wiki/Packaging/Guidelines#Parallel_make
